千万用户服务器价格因配置、品牌和性能而异,通常需要根据具体需求进行定制。建议您咨询专业服务器供应商以获取详细报价。
几千万用户服务器配置高吗?
对于几千万用户的服务器配置,需要考虑以下几个方面:
1、硬件配置
CPU:需要高性能的多核处理器,如Intel Xeon或AMD EPYC系列。
内存:至少需要数十GB的RAM,具体取决于应用的需求。
存储:高速的SSD硬盘,以及足够的存储空间来存储用户数据和日志。
网络:高速的网络连接,以支持大量的并发连接和数据传输。
2、软件架构
分布式系统:采用分布式架构,将用户请求分散到多个服务器上处理,提高系统的可扩展性和可靠性。
负载均衡:使用负载均衡器来分发请求,确保每个服务器的负载均衡。
数据库:选择高性能的数据库系统,如MySQL、PostgreSQL或NoSQL数据库,根据需求进行分区和复制。
缓存:使用缓存技术,如Memcached或Redis,减少对数据库的访问,提高响应速度。
3、安全性
防火墙:配置强大的防火墙,限制未经授权的访问。
加密:使用SSL/TLS加密通信,保护用户数据的机密性。
身份验证和授权:实施严格的身份验证和授权机制,确保只有合法用户可以访问系统。
安全审计:定期进行安全审计,发现和修复潜在的安全漏洞。
4、性能优化
代码优化:优化应用程序代码,减少不必要的计算和网络传输。
压缩:使用数据压缩技术,减少数据传输量。
缓存:合理使用缓存,减少对数据库的访问次数。
异步处理:使用异步处理机制,提高系统的响应能力。
几千万用户的服务器配置需要高性能的硬件、分布式的软件架构、强大的安全性措施和性能优化技术,具体的配置要求会根据应用的特点和需求而有所不同,需要进行详细的分析和评估。
评论(0)